The Length of the segment is 6 units.
<h3>How to Find the length of a Segment?</h3>
If the y-coordinates of two endpoints are the same, it means the endpoints of that line segment lie on a horizontal line. Therefore, the distance between both points would be the absolute difference of their x-coordinates.
Given a line segment with the following points:
(-2, 5) and (4, 5)
They have the same y-coordinates, hence, the line is an horizontal line.
Therefore:
Length of the segment = |-2 - 4| = |-6|
Length of the segment = 6 units.
The answer is therefore: B. 6.
